PHILO 649 - Philosophy and the Origins of Modern Science

Credits: (3)
Examination of the development of modern science from roughly the 16th century, with special attention paid to the interrelationship in early modern philosophical and scientific accounts of the world. Topics will include developments in physics, astronomy, biology, mathematics, and medicine, as well as related areas of metaphysics, epistemology, and philosophy of religion.

Requisites
Prerequisite: Two courses in philosophy or four natural science courses, with at least two of them in physics.

When Offered
Spring, odd years
